Safety Instrumented Function – No 4 East Tanks

7.2.1

Sensor Sub-System

The Sensor sub-system comprises of an Endress & Hauser FTL51 Liquiphant with FEL57

2 wire PFM electronic insert. The instrument is ATEX certified II1/2G EExia IIC T6 and has

been subjected to approval to BS EN61508 for use in SIL1/2 applications.

7.2.1.1 Sensor Suitability

The tanks contain Gasoline at atmospheric conditions. The materials of construction of the

level probe and process flange is 316L stainless steel, of which Gasoline has no chemical

effect. The level element is flanged 150lb top mounted so there is no risk of product release

from the instrument tapping.

When the level element is fitted with the FEL57 electronic insert communicating with a safe

area mounted Nivotester FTL325P then the system is self checking for line monitoring

through to the sensor, corrosion monitoring on the tuning fork and power failure to the

Nivotester. On detection of any of the above conditions the output contacts fail open, hence

providing a fail safe output to the logic solver and the alarm contacts fail close, providing

indication to the BPCS diagnostics

7.2.1.2 Sensor Subsystem PFD

For 1oo1 Architecture including 3 channel Nivotester and Liquiphant - Max mode and

Density setting 0.7, Endress and Hauser supply the following figures:

Configuration 4 – FEL 57 with Nivotester FTL325P as three channel device in single channel

mode

Safe fail fraction 91%

MTTR 72 hours

Functional Test with test key – Annually

Complete function test. e.g. by approaching level – Not required within normal life

Source: E & H Functional Safety Manual SD231F/00/en/ See Appendix 1

Calculated value of PFD of 2.48 x 10

-4

meets the requirements of SIL2.
